Cherry dump cake recipe

  • Total Time: 1 hour 5 minutes
  • Yield: 12 servings 1x

Description

This cherry dump cake is a quick, no-fuss dessert made with cherry pie filling, vanilla cake mix, butter, and crushed cookies. It’s the perfect mix of sweet, tart, and buttery textures baked into one warm and comforting dish


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cans (21 oz each) cherry pie filling

  • 1 box (15.25 oz) vanilla cake mix

  • 1 cup (2 sticks) melted unsalted butter

  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

  • 12 butter cookies, crushed into fine crumbs


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13-inch dish.

  • Spread cherry pie filling evenly in the dish.

  • Sprinkle cake mix on top and smooth gently.

  • Crush cookies and scatter crumbs over cake mix.

  • Mix vanilla extract into melted butter and pour over everything.

  • Tilt dish or use a spatula to spread butter evenly.

  • Bake for 1 hour, checking at 45 mins and tenting with foil if needed.

  • Let cool for 10 minutes before serving.

Notes

  • Store leftovers in the fridge for up to 5 days.

  • Can be frozen for up to 3 months.

  • Try with other pie fillings or cake mix flavors.

  • Best served warm with ice cream or whipped cream.
